A restricted stock purchase agreement is a type of written agreement that places restrictions on the stockholder's rights with respect to the shares being issued. The restrictions generally restrict selling, transferring, etc.
Understanding Stock Purchase Agreements The basic terms of the deal are the seller's and buyer's legal names, the number of stocks being purchased and at what price, and the closing date.
A: The most common provisions included in restricted stock purchase agreements are restrictions on when and how stock can be sold or transferred; non-compete agreements; rights of first refusal; and termination clauses which allow either party to terminate the agreement under specified conditions.
A Restricted Stock Purchase Agreement (RSPA) is an agreement issuing restricted stock. RSPAs are typically granted to founders to prevent the founder from leaving the company prematurely and taking a lot of the ownership with her.

The RSPA establishes when the shares will fully vest and belong to the founder.
When reviewing a Share Purchase Agreement (SPA), some of the key clauses to examine include: The parties to the transaction. The number and type of shares being sold. The purchase price and any adjustments. Representations and warranties of both parties. Indemnities and liabilities. Restrictions post completion.
Unlike restricted stock, an owner of a stock option does not have an actual ownership interest in the company at the time of issuance. A stock option is an agreement between the company and the employee that grants them the option to purchase company stock for an agreed-upon price.
